Hi team,

Before I hand off the 3.2 release, please note the humidity sensor drift reported on Verdana controllers in the Elmbrook trial site. Drift exceeds 4% after roughly ten days of continuous operation; firmware 3.2.1 adds an automatic recalibration cycle every 72 hours. Support should advise growers to install 3.2.1 and trigger a manual recalibration once. The hotfix bundle must be verified before distribution, so I'm including the signing key used for the 3.2.1 packages below.

release key, fahof-yagap: bky3_m5d

## Spokewise Environments

Spokewise is our rebalancing tool for the Bramford bike-share fleet — it decides which vans move bikes where. We run three environments: dev (fake fleet), staging (yesterday's real data, replayed), and prod. Heads up: staging can page you if you leave alerts on. Each environment reads its own settings, and prod's are listed right below.

config for bafog-fajog:
oliix:
  log_level: error
  metrics_host: metrics.oliix.zemvarsys.internal
  pool_size: 4

## Building Access — Spares Room (Hullbrook Annex)

Contractors: the spare hardware room is down the east corridor on the ground floor, third door on the left. Sign in at the front desk first and grab a visitor lanyard. Anything you take out, jot it in the blue logbook — yes, even the little stuff. The door self-locks, so don't wedge it. To get in, punch in the code below.

staff pass of hagug-taguf = bdg-HJ-9

## Tuning

The receipt mailer (Almsgate) batches donation receipts and sends through the Thornquay relay. On-call: if the queue backs up, resist the urge to crank batch size — the relay rate-limits per connection, and bigger batches just mean bigger retries. Scale worker count first, then shorten the flush interval. Dedupe window must stay longer than the retry horizon or donors get duplicate receipts, which generates tickets. All knobs live in one place and are read at worker start. Current production values follow.

tuning table, kajop-yafof:
QUOTAS = {
    "wenath": 10,
    "ulaael": 5,
}